About the Product
Dried ginger is used in making spices and masalas, which are used in gravies, curries, marinades, stews etc. It is combined with cardamom, cinnamon, fennel and cloves to make tea masala, which is brewed along with tea to get a strong flavour.

How to Use
- Dried ginger is usually powdered and then used in making spices and masalas which are used in gravies, curries, marinades, stews etc.
- Dried ginger is crushed or powdered and then used to brew teas.
- It is used crushed in Indian, specifically Punjabi marinades for Tandoori starters, veg as well as nonveg.
